Output b3d881d0aa75b0cbe7f34318bf99b73e8f11cfc57956b4900fb6addf301a5b6a:141

value
153983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2e33968bbc413626ff806b1762b63a3c78e110 OP_EQUAL
address
3MfwFh6seQPBgVqH5ZbNppF5DT6m8HsLN4
transaction
b3d881d0aa75b0cbe7f34318bf99b73e8f11cfc57956b4900fb6addf301a5b6a
confirmations
78150
spent
true